Output 52e96aec0862dfe726510811b082bf186239741a9ebb12b0fcfe0f60ad0abaf3:1

value
360323
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e73a9ae7e44e8735a19f00499410425b3e323a8 OP_EQUAL
address
3EgESBEPjjr3jZv7EyAfNKfj3mfsbqXP6Z
transaction
52e96aec0862dfe726510811b082bf186239741a9ebb12b0fcfe0f60ad0abaf3
spent
true